Position Overview:

The Program Management Business Analyst within the Investment & Capital Markets Division PMO team plays a crucial role in supporting technology modernization and change initiatives. This position is responsible for bridging the gap between business needs and technology solutions, ensuring that project objectives are met efficiently and effectively. The analyst will work closely with stakeholders to assess requirements, analyze data, and provide insights that drive strategic decisions and project success.

Qualifications:

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Business Administration, Finance, Information Technology, or a related field with Advanced Degrees preferred.
5-8+ years of proven experience in program management or business analysis, preferably within the financial services industry.

Understanding of capital markets processes and data (e.g., trade lifecycle, settlements, market data, financial instruments).

Experience in data migration projects is a plus.

Strong analytical and problem-solving skills with the ability to interpret complex data.
Excellent communication and strong stakeholder management skills.
Advanced proficiency in project management tools and methodologies.
Familiarity mortgage industry is a plus.
